Dutch Clinic is a premier ophthalmological and cosmetic surgical center with over 25 years of specialized expertise in advanced eye care solutions, offering comprehensive treatments from refractive surgery to eyelid surgery at centrally located facilities in the Netherlands. With more than 40,000 carefully executed procedures and accreditations from both the Dutch Ophthalmological Society (NOG) and the European Society of Cataract & Refractive Surgeons (ESCRS), the clinic combines cutting-edge medical technology with genuinely personalized patient care. The clinic's ophthalmologists specialize in modern laser vision correction including LASIK and advanced refractive techniques, alongside lens implantation solutions including rle - refractive lens exchange procedures designed to reduce dependence on corrective eyewear. Beyond refractive eye care, the clinic provides expert eyelid surgery services addressing both functional and cosmetic concerns, performed by board-certified specialists with extensive training. Each patient receives thorough pre-treatment evaluation and honest counseling about medically appropriate options tailored to their individual circumstances.
